HOMECOMING: A LONG STANDIN G TRADITION Football games, parades, bonfires, dances. parties: too much to do and mo little time to do it. Homecoming Week- end t88 at. B-W had something For everyone. Whether you wanted to stuff yourself into a Volkswagen with the Pi Lams, walk in the parade, or watch the crowning 0f the queen. the weekend was full of activities for the whole stuA dent body. The llnmettnming festivities began at a 'l'hursday night bonfire. The students gathered to cheer on members of the football team and Fmd out the results of the Betty Co-ed and joe College elec- tion. Freshmen Stacey Ehrenbeit and Matt Yates were elected by the fresh- man class to represent the class of I99? in the Homecoming ceremonies. The candidates for Homecoming queen were also introduced at the pep rally. Student groups from all over campus nugiumrmmt t1 mu I E. 'w V? OK at I 31.. a 't participated in a parade that started Stmsacker College Union and ended George Finnie Stadium. The Hum coming Court was introduced prior kickoi'fh, and the queen was :mnounc: during halftime. Senior Kristen Sabet was elected 1988 Homecoming Que: and crowned by last year's queen, Ka Kasper, during the halftime Festivities Despite the dismal weather, B-' alums, faculty, staff, and studen showed up in full force to watch tl Yellow jackets annihilate the P01; Bears, 41-20. The cold and rain dam ened the fans but not their spirits. Tt weather may have seemed more appr- priate for bears, but the B-W Yello jackets made it their day to shine. Ove all, Homecoming '88 was the must su cesl'ul Homecnming B-W has witnesst in a long time.

All passenger: plCLed up their suuvrnlrs and rt'gislt'rttl for the night Ol f'unt Shortly Thereafter Club Union lifted anchor and set sail for Baldwin-Wallacels 1988 Homecoming party on Saturday September 22. It was sponsored by the Program Board and held at Strosacker College Union. Among the activities available were: bowling, ping-pong, pool, free polaroid pictures, and free caricatures. Students also danced to the music of T.V. Set, a local band. Prizes were awarded all eve- ning h from Club Union t-shirts and com. pact disks, to a rack stereo system. As balloons and stars filled the ceiling, a gourmet buffet was served by Food Set- vice. Students also had the opportunity to sample mock-tails lnon-alcoholic bever- agesl and fruit kabobs: this was all pro. vided at a small price to the student. As the night came to an end, the party atmosphere for Fall Quarter was just be- ginning. F3313.
